The Oregon Child Support Program (CSP) is a powerful
entity focused on our commitment to the Oregon children and
families we serve, and our alignment toward the child support
efforts occurring in other states. With the strong foundational
partnership between the Department of Justice, Division of
Child Support (DCS), and the District Attorneys in Oregon, the
CSP focuses daily toward identifying new processes and
partnerships that will result in helping parents meet their
obligations to their children and strengthen families.
This plan is the foundational guide of all CSP members,
providing each of us a clear vision and path to follow toward
the goal of accomplishing our Mission – to enhance the well-
being of children by providing child support services to
families.
